Meeting Point and Logistics

The meeting point for the Telluride rafting tour is Caddis Flats Campgrounds, located in Placerville, Colorado 81430.

The tour starts at 10:00 am, with a shuttle ride included to the San Miguel River. After a day of rafting through Class II and III rapids, the tour returns to the original meeting location.

The entire experience lasts approximately 7 hours. Travelers should arrive at the meeting point on time, as the shuttle will depart promptly at the scheduled start time.

Comfortable, water-resistant clothing and proper footwear are recommended for the rafting adventure.

Safety Precautions and Requirements

Before embarking on the rafting adventure, participants undergo a thorough safety briefing. This ensures everyone is well-informed and prepared for the journey ahead.

The key safety precautions and requirements include:

  1. Medical Considerations: The rafting tour is not suitable for individuals with heart problems, serious medical conditions, back problems, or pregnant travelers. This is to prioritize the safety and well-being of all participants.

  2. Physical Fitness: A moderate level of physical fitness is required, as participants must be willing and able to actively paddle throughout the tour. This ensures a safe and enjoyable experience for everyone.

  3. Specialized Gear: Wetsuits are often required until July, and rentals are available for a small fee. This protective gear helps maintain body temperature in the cooler waters.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I Bring My Own Life Jacket and Helmet?

The rafting tour provides all the necessary safety gear, including a Coast Guard-approved life jacket and helmet. Participants are generally not allowed to bring their own gear, as the tour operators ensure proper fit and maintenance for safety.

Is There a Minimum Group Size Requirement?

There is no minimum group size requirement for this rafting tour. The tour accommodates groups up to a maximum size of 28 travelers, with all equipment and safety gear provided by the tour operator.

Can I Participate if I’m Not a Strong Swimmer?

Participants do not need to be strong swimmers to join the rafting tour. However, a moderate level of physical fitness is required, as participants must be willing and able to paddle. Safety gear and instruction are provided to ensure a safe experience.

How Much Time Is Spent on the River?

The rafting tour lasts 7 hours, with most of that time spent actively on the river. The duration includes transportation to the river, a safety briefing, and time for a provided lunch on the riverbank.
